Emissions bill headed to governor, it would allow Duke Energy to avoid 2030 climate change deadline
Duke Energy would be allowed to avoid a fast-approaching climate change goal and charge North Carolina customers now for future power plants under the terms of a bill on the way to Gov. Josh Stein.
The North Carolina Senate gave final approval of Senate Bill 266 on Thursday.
Supporters of the bill believe it will keep power bills from becoming even more expensive. Critics say it could do the exact opposite, potentially leaving North Carolinians paying billions of dollars for power plants that never actually get built.
The measure makes changes to a law passed in 2021 with bipartisan support, intended to decrease carbon emissions from North Carolina energy production by 70% by 2030, and down to net zero by 2050.

Four years later, Duke Energy now says meeting those carbon reduction targets will cause consumers’ power bills to rise. The measure eliminates the intermediate deadline, freeing Duke from meeting the 70% target set for 2030.
On Thursday, Duke Energy provided a statement about the bill.
“We appreciate bipartisan efforts by policymakers to keep costs as low as possible for customers and enable the always-on energy resources our communities need,” a Duke Energy spokesperson wrote. “Policies which build on our state’s strong customer protections while helping meet growing energy demands from population growth, business expansion and a resurgence of manufacturing can play a critical role in supporting North Carolina’s thriving economy.”
